Entry-Level Salaries
Starting salaries for B.Tech graduates in Computer Science can vary significantly. In countries like the United States, entry-level positions such as software developers, systems analysts, or IT consultants may offer salaries ranging from $60,000 to $100,000 annually, depending on the company and location. In India, entry-level software engineers can expect salaries between ₹3,00,000 to ₹6,00,000 per annum, with premium employers offering even higher packages.
Mid-Career and Specialization Impact
As B.Tech graduates gain experience, their salary potential increases, especially when they specialize in high-demand areas such as artificial intelligence, machine learning, data science, or cybersecurity. Mid-career professionals with five to nine years of experience can see their salaries double or even triple. In tech hubs such as Silicon Valley, experienced software engineers can earn upwards of $150,000 annually.
Specialization plays a critical role in this progression. For instance, a computer science graduate who moves into a niche field like cybersecurity can expect a significant salary boost, with senior roles often commanding six-figure salaries even in less traditionally lucrative markets.
Geographical Variations
The location of employment plays a crucial role in determining salary. In the United States, tech professionals in major cities like San Francisco, New York, and Seattle tend to have higher salaries due to the high cost of living and the concentration of tech companies. Conversely, in countries with emerging tech markets, such as Brazil or Poland, salaries may be lower but are often considered generous relative to the local cost of living.
Industry Influence
The industry in which a graduate works also significantly affects salary potential. Those employed in finance, technology, and consulting often have higher salaries than their peers in education, government, or non-profit sectors due to the higher profitability and larger budgets typical of private sectors.
Tech giants like Google, Amazon, and Microsoft, known for their lucrative compensation packages, often lead in salary offers. These companies not only provide high base salaries but also offer substantial bonuses, stock options, and other benefits, enhancing the total compensation.
